State Officials Announce Latest COVID-19 Facts

SACRAMENTO – The California Department of Public Health (CDPH) today announced the most recent statistics on COVID-19.

  • California has 673,095 confirmed cases to date. Numbers may not represent true day-over-day change as reporting of test results can be delayed.
  • There were 4,480 newly recorded confirmed cases Monday. Numbers do not represent true day-over-day change as these results include cases from prior to yesterday.
  • The 7-day positivity rate is 5.7% and the 14-day positivity rate is 6.3%.
  • There have been 10,762,506 tests conducted in California. This represents an increase of 110,019 over the prior 24-hour reporting period.
  • As case numbers continue to rise in California, the total number of individuals who will have serious outcomes will also increase. There have been 12,257 COVID-19 deaths since the start of the pandemic.
  • A total of 34 counties are required to close indoor operations for certain sectors based on the July 13 order to slow community transmission.
